Emirates SkyCargo has introduced a dedicated freighter service at Toronto Pearson, marking a significant expansion of its cargo operations in North America. The move is aimed at boosting capacity and improving connectivity for time-sensitive and high-value shipments between Canada and key global markets.
The new freighter service will enhance the airline’s ability to handle a wide range of cargo, including perishables, pharmaceuticals, e-commerce goods, and industrial shipments. It also complements existing bellyhold cargo capacity on passenger flights, offering greater flexibility and reliability for shippers.
With Toronto emerging as a key logistics hub, the addition is expected to streamline supply chains and reduce transit times for exporters and importers. The service will provide direct links to Emirates SkyCargo’s global network, enabling faster access to markets across the Middle East, Asia, Africa, and Europe.
Industry observers say the expansion reflects growing demand for air freight capacity and underscores Emirates SkyCargo’s strategy to strengthen its presence in major international cargo gateways.
